Why red team exercises for AI should be on a CISO's radar

CSO Magazine

AI and machine learning (ML) capabilities present a huge opportunity for digital transformation but open yet another threat surface that CISOs and risk professionals will have to keep tabs on. Fundamental to managing AI risks will be threat modeling and testing for weaknesses in AI deployments.

The strong link between cyber threat intelligence and digital risk protection

CSO Magazine

While indicators of compromise (IoCs) and attackers’ tactics, techniques, and processes (TTPs) remain central to threat intelligence, cyber threat intelligence (CTI) needs have grown over the past few years, driven by things like digital transformation, cloud computing, SaaS propagation, and remote worker support.
